Which World Cups has Brazil won?

Brazil have lifted the World Cup a record five times – 1958, 1962, 1970, 1994 and 2002. They are also the only team to compete in all 21 editions. Nicknamed 'La Selecao', Brazil are also the most successful men's team in the World Cup in terms of matches played (109), matches won (73) and goals scored (229).

Has Argentina ever missed a World Cup?

Nicknamed La Albiceleste, the Argentina football team has made 18 appearances at the FIFA World Cup, missing the competition only four times in 22 editions. Argentina withdrew from the football World Cup in 1938, 1950 and 1954 due to disagreements with hosting rights and political reasons.

Which country has lost the most World Cup finals?

Which team has lost the most number of FIFA World Cup finals? Germany lost the finals in 1966, 1982, 1986 and 2002, making them the team with the most number of losses in a World Cup final. Both Argentina and the Netherlands have lost three finals each.

How many FIFA wins does Argentina have?

Argentina is one of the most successful teams in the tournament's history, having won three World Cups: in 1978, 1986, 2022. Argentina has also been runner up three times: in 1930, 1990 and 2014. In 18 World Cup tournaments, Argentina has 47 victories in 88 matches.

Which countries have never missed a World Cup?

Brazil is the only team to have appeared in all 22 tournaments to date, with Germany having participated in 20, Italy in 18, Argentina in 18 and Mexico in 17. To date, eight nations have won the tournament. The inaugural winners in 1930 were Uruguay; the current champions are Argentina.
